Established in 1912 as an agricultural community once known for its lettuce production, Reseda offers renters a slice of authentic San Fernando Valley living. This 7-square-mile neighborhood features a recently completed stretch of protected bike lanes along Reseda Boulevard, making it ideal for those who prefer two-wheeled transportation. Rental options include small apartment communities and single-family homes, with one-bedroom apartments averaging $1,788 per month — notably more affordable than many surrounding Los Angeles neighborhoods.


Reseda Park provides outdoor recreation with its ornamental fishing lake, duck pond, swimming pool, and sports facilities. The West Valley Regional Branch Library and Randal D. Simmons Park offer additional community resources. For daily needs, Sherman Way serves as the main commercial corridor with various shops and restaurants. Commuters benefit from the Orange Line busway station at Reseda Boulevard, while drivers can access major employment centers via the 101 and 118 freeways, approximately 30 minutes from downtown Los Angeles during non-peak hours.


Pop culture enthusiasts may recognize Reseda from films like "The Karate Kid" and songs including Tom Petty's "Free Fallin'." The neighborhood is bordered by Northridge to the north, Lake Balboa to the east, Tarzana and Encino to the south, and Winnetka to the west. With its mix of residential streets, community amenities, and central Valley location, Reseda provides renters a balanced lifestyle with more space and value than many Los Angeles neighborhoods.
